{"id":620175,"date":"2019-12-06T11:13:05","date_gmt":"2019-12-06T19:13:05","guid":{"rendered":"https:\/\/www.microsoft.com\/en-us\/research\/?post_type=msr-project&p=620175"},"modified":"2020-01-28T11:48:59","modified_gmt":"2020-01-28T19:48:59","slug":"adaptation-at-the-edge","status":"publish","type":"msr-project","link":"https:\/\/www.microsoft.com\/en-us\/research\/project\/adaptation-at-the-edge\/","title":{"rendered":"System for Highly Adaptive & Resilient Edges (SHARE)"},"content":{"rendered":"

Distributed applications with components (e.g., K8s pods) that span the public Internet must contend with unpredictable network performance and disconnection. Application-specific adaptation strategies, such as placing components to minimize Internet traffic or adjusting video bitrates to match observed network bandwidth, are crucial to maintaining acceptable service in the face of network volatility. Unfortunately, there are no services or programming abstractions to ease the\u00a0burden of developing these adaptive applications.<\/p>\n

The System for Highly Adaptive & Resilient Edges (SHARE) is an ongoing project within the Mobility and Networking\u00a0 Research (MNR) group that simplifies the development of adaptive distributed applications through (1) a network monitoring and prediction service, (2) a notification API for adjusting new network messages to changing network conditions, and (3) an in-network processing API for adapting in-flight messages.<\/p>\n

SHARE has the potential to benefit a range of applications that span infrastructure separated by an unpredictable network, including edge video-analytics, cross-infrastructure stream processing, and geo-replicated storage.<\/p>\n","protected":false},"excerpt":{"rendered":"

The System for Highly Adaptive and Resilient Edges (SHARE) is a suite of services and programming abstractions that simplify the development of adaptive edge-cloud and multicloud applications. <\/p>\n","protected":false},"featured_media":626073,"template":"","meta":{"msr-url-field":"","msr-podcast-episode":"","msrModifiedDate":"","msrModifiedDateEnabled":false,"ep_exclude_from_search":false,"footnotes":""},"research-area":[13547],"msr-locale":[268875],"msr-impact-theme":[],"msr-pillar":[],"class_list":["post-620175","msr-project","type-msr-project","status-publish","has-post-thumbnail","hentry","msr-research-area-systems-and-networking","msr-locale-en_us","msr-archive-status-active"],"msr_project_start":"","related-publications":[833986],"related-downloads":[],"related-videos":[],"related-groups":[],"related-events":[],"related-opportunities":[],"related-posts":[],"related-articles":[],"tab-content":[],"slides":[],"related-researchers":[{"type":"user_nicename","display_name":"Landon Cox","user_id":37527,"people_section":"Section name 0","alias":"lacox"},{"type":"user_nicename","display_name":"Alex Crown","user_id":30817,"people_section":"Section name 0","alias":"acrown"},{"type":"user_nicename","display_name":"Sanjeev Mehrotra","user_id":33516,"people_section":"Section name 0","alias":"sanjeevm"}],"msr_research_lab":[],"msr_impact_theme":[],"_links":{"self":[{"href":"https:\/\/www.microsoft.com\/en-us\/research\/wp-json\/wp\/v2\/msr-project\/620175"}],"collection":[{"href":"https:\/\/www.microsoft.com\/en-us\/research\/wp-json\/wp\/v2\/msr-project"}],"about":[{"href":"https:\/\/www.microsoft.com\/en-us\/research\/wp-json\/wp\/v2\/types\/msr-project"}],"version-history":[{"count":7,"href":"https:\/\/www.microsoft.com\/en-us\/research\/wp-json\/wp\/v2\/msr-project\/620175\/revisions"}],"predecessor-version":[{"id":633498,"href":"https:\/\/www.microsoft.com\/en-us\/research\/wp-json\/wp\/v2\/msr-project\/620175\/revisions\/633498"}],"wp:featuredmedia":[{"embeddable":true,"href":"https:\/\/www.microsoft.com\/en-us\/research\/wp-json\/wp\/v2\/media\/626073"}],"wp:attachment":[{"href":"https:\/\/www.microsoft.com\/en-us\/research\/wp-json\/wp\/v2\/media?parent=620175"}],"wp:term":[{"taxonomy":"msr-research-area","embeddable":true,"href":"https:\/\/www.microsoft.com\/en-us\/research\/wp-json\/wp\/v2\/research-area?post=620175"},{"taxonomy":"msr-locale","embeddable":true,"href":"https:\/\/www.microsoft.com\/en-us\/research\/wp-json\/wp\/v2\/msr-locale?post=620175"},{"taxonomy":"msr-impact-theme","embeddable":true,"href":"https:\/\/www.microsoft.com\/en-us\/research\/wp-json\/wp\/v2\/msr-impact-theme?post=620175"},{"taxonomy":"msr-pillar","embeddable":true,"href":"https:\/\/www.microsoft.com\/en-us\/research\/wp-json\/wp\/v2\/msr-pillar?post=620175"}],"curies":[{"name":"wp","href":"https:\/\/api.w.org\/{rel}","templated":true}]}}